Who is SSR dirt bikes made by?

Brothers William and Dennis Li founded SSR Motorsports 15 years ago. Dennis led the production plant in China, while William was head of U.S. distribution. They built the brand on pit bike sales. Then in 2008, William Li purchased his brother’s shares of the company.

Is a SSR dirt bike a Chinese brand?

SSR Motorsports is a United States-based brand that manufactures its extensive line of pit bikes, play bikes, off-road bikes, ATVs and more, in China . Founded in 2002, the brand is best known for its pit bikes but it was the mid-sized SR 189 that caught our eye.

Where are Honda dirt bikes made?

So, while Honda’s other off-road vehicles are manufactured in South Carolina , the dirt bikes like the CR, CRF, CB, and Honda Trail bikes as well as all of its motorcycles are made in Japan and shipped to the states.

Is Kayo made in China?

Kayo Motor was the first company designed and manufactured pit bike from China and exported to Euro-market.

Why are Honda dirt bikes made in China?

The Japanese automaker transferred production of the motorcycle to China in 2012 as a way to cut costs . The decision to bring it back comes as the company is about to release a new model of the motorcycle, which will be produced at Honda’s Kumamoto Factory in southern Japan.

Was the Chevy SSR a flop?

Sales were abysmal, never reaching more than even 4,000 units in one year, and totaling less than 12,000 units for its entire production cycle . Chevrolet seemed to have looked at the Prowler and said “we can do better”. An admirably ambitious statement, but one which ultimately entirely failed to grasp the situation.

What does CRF stand for on a Honda dirt bike?

CR stands for close ratio, refering to the type of bike, (constantly having to shift, less powerband) Also, XR stands for extended ratio,(being able to ride in same gear, broud powerband) THus,CRF means close ratio fourstroke .

What does the YZ stand for?

YZ is Yamahas designation for race bikes . The F stands for four stroke. The YZR stands for Yamaha’s YZ racebike that is for road courses. The Yami dirt bike is actually named YZ250F. In the past the road racing bikes were designated OW-xx like the OW-01 which was a FZR750RR in ’89.

Does Honda make kayo?

2002 – Kayo Motor is established by an engineer who had been working for HONDA’s China division for over 10 years . Kayo is the first company to sell Chinese designed and manufactured Pit Bikes to the European market.

Who makes Kymco ATVS?

Kymco (an acronym for Kwang Yang Motor Co, Ltd (Chinese: 光陽工業; pinyin: Guāng Yáng Gōng Yè)) (stylized as KYMCO) is a Taiwanese motorcycle manufacturer headquartered in Kaohsiung, Taiwan. With approximately 3000 employees, Kymco produces over 570,000 vehicles annually at its factory in Kaohsiung.
